Output ed8a87cbe44242e561c31c08867be9d45a81653e89b0e970be2037b90c441cd8:1

value
20494206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20684c580d0b5a2ef2e986ee7c7b99175a440d52 OP_EQUAL
address
34eNVT2hLL6KtcSEQNL9oQTWqyRFHbzAuZ
transaction
ed8a87cbe44242e561c31c08867be9d45a81653e89b0e970be2037b90c441cd8
spent
true